    About this experience

    Immerse yourself in a serene hour of traditional tea ceremony paired with the soothing sounds of Tibetan singing bowls. Sip on exceptional teas from extensive 350+ teas collection, sourced from her travels across Asia. Discover the rich history behind each tea as you learn about its origins, the meticulous process of tea-making, and the fascinating intersection with Chinese medicine. From award-winning greens to aged blacks and fragrant oolongs, every cup offers a unique story and flavor, making this a truly enlightening experience for tea lovers.
